将数据从excel导入SQL Server 2008

时间:2015-11-12 22:42:12

标签: sql-server excel sql-server-2008 excel-2003 import-from-excel

我有以下问题 1-i有一个数据库,其中包含一个名为prod的表和3个属性Codep varchar(15)Namep varchar(40)和DateR datetime 2-我有一个excel文件,其中包含一个名为prod的工作表和3个具有相同表格列名称的列(第一行包含列名称)我有一些信息,如50行... 3 - 当我尝试将excel数据导入SQL Server 2008时,它尝试创建一个名为prod $的新表,我不希望这样。我想将数据导入到我现有的表格中,而不是创建一个新的

我应该怎么做SQL导入向导识别我的Excel工作表并将数据插入我的表?

2 个答案:

答案 0 :(得分:1)

向导允许您选择目的地,只需单击下拉列表

即可

enter image description here

答案 1 :(得分:0)

屏幕截图教程

https://www.mssqltips.com/sqlservertutorial/203/simple-way-to-import-data-into-sql-server/

<强>查询:

SELECT * INTO XLImport3 FROM OPENDATASOURCE('Microsoft.Jet.OLEDB.4.0', '数据源= C:\ test \ xltest.xls;扩展属性= Excel 8.0')... [Customers $]